About Real Estate Law in Panama City, Panama:

Real estate law in Panama City, Panama is underpinned by the principles of freedom of contract and private property. In the realm of property transactions, foreign investors are largely free to execute contracts without any notable restrictions. It's worth outlining that Panama City is one of the most coveted locations for property in the country, making the real estate market competitive and often complex, due to the frequent introduction of new laws and regulations.

Local Laws Overview:

The Constitution of Panama promotes the freedom of private property and investment. From a real-estate perspective, foreign investors can fully own properties in Panama with very few restrictions. The only significant constraints apply to properties located within 10 kilometers of the border. For leasehold properties, Panama law permits leases for a maximum term of 20 years; though renewals are possible. As regulations may vary, particularly with new development projects, it's crucial to acquire legal advice to ensure compliance.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. Can a foreigner buy property in Panama City?

Yes, foreigners are permitted to buy and own property in Panama City with very minimal restrictions. However, properties close to Panama's borders are restricted.

2. Are there property taxes in Panama City?

Yes, property taxes apply in Panama City. However, there are specific exemptions applicable to primary residences and newly constructed properties.

3. Do I need a Resident Visa to buy property in Panama City?

No, you do not need a Resident Visa to buy property in Panama City. Owning property, however, can help if you choose to apply for residency.

4. Is it safe to invest in real estate in Panama City?

Generally, investing in real estate in Panama City is considered safe, provided due diligence is performed. It's recommended to hire a reputable real estate attorney during the transaction process.

5. Can foreigners take a mortgage in Panama?

Yes, foreigners can take a mortgage in Panama. However, the mortgage approval process might be more stringent for foreigners than for Panamanian residents.
